River Lodge offers a connection-rich safari with 18 rooms and social areas like the outdoor firepit, veranda and bar area to gather and catch up on the day. The lodge has a chic design interpretation of the traditional safari lodge with contemporary décor and limited walls that create a flow between interior and exterior with a sense of brightness and space. Wooden walkways connect the main lodge to a spa, a gym and pool. There are eight Luxury Rooms, six Superior Luxury Rooms (two sets with interleading rooms), and four River Suites our most spacious and private. Each of the River Suites has a private plunge pool, with one of the River Suites ideally suited for families with two bedrooms. All our Rooms and Suites are set along the path revealing splendid river views. Kosher catering is available. Browse the MORE Gallery and turn wildlife photographs into artful souvenirs in the Creative Lab.

Million-star Chalkley and Kingston Treehouses are the ultimate bush bedrooms. Here romantics, adventurers, and solitude seekers alike can discover the magic of a night out in Africa – in complete luxury. Each of the Treehouses are unique in character. Chalkley Treehouse, the original adventure, has panoramic views of the open plains, and Kingston Treehouse is the ultimate luxury escape with a view over the treetops. All our treehouses have bathroom facilities with hot running water. The Treehouse Experience is booked additionally in conjunction with accommodation at the lodge, with the room available for returning to at any point.

Lion Sands conserves 12 400ha (30 600ac) of a habitat that is home to the highest and most diverse concentration of wildlife in the southern

hemisphere offering exceptional game-viewing opportunities. Natural animal populations include the Big Five, along with a supporting cast of 137 mammal species and over 450 varieties of bird, and the reserve is renowned for the quality of its leopard viewing. Enjoy morning and afternoon game drives with our highly qualified field guides and trackers. Bush dinners and boma dinners will have you dining under the African

    My partner and I visited the Lion Sands Resort and stayed at the Ivory Lodge (this is the flagship property for the resort) for our honeymoon, which was a wonderful experience. The rooms are private, and beautifully designed and maintained. At this property they also have a small communal bar/lounge, a sun deck for dining and a small restaurant. It’s very intimate and the majority of time you will spend our on the bush tours; or in your room. If you are looking for a more lively, social experience I would suggest the River Lodge which has a large Fire pit , gift shop, and larger bar area (about 20 rooms vs. the 9 at Ivory). The Ivory Lodge however- is without a doubt, more luxurious. The staff is very welcoming and accommodating, offering fresh hand towels after every bush ride, a glass of bubbly, and is happy to escort you to your room before and after experiences to ensure you are safe and fulfill your every need. You have the same tour guide, butler and cleaning staff for the duration of your stay which makes the experience very personal and customized. The food is well presented and flavorful, but you have to be open to trying some eclectic and exotic foods (kudu,ostrich, deer, curries etc.) They are accommodating and will make exceptions (they even have kosher option) but you need to be open to something new. Not for a picky eater. Food and beverage is all inclusive. The details are top notch and the overall experience is very much 5 Star. Would highly recommend this resort, for the perfect 3-4 day vacation (anything longer then that is mundane and repetitive).

    Top notch lodge: beautiful architecture, stunning location, spacious and comfortable rooms, tasty food, excellent guides and trackers, great spa, very attentive staff. We arrived at the river lodge straight from J‘burg /our international flight into SA. Within minutes of arrival at the lodge and first game drive we found ourselves decompressing from everyday and corporate stress. Game drives take place for 3 hours twice a day (5.30am and 4.30pm). The safari vehicles are the most comfortable we have ever experienced and with max. 6 people on each vehicle. Cruising through the beautiful landscape open air so comfortably is already a mediative and highly enjoyable experience, the incredible animal sightings (which in our case happened every day during the 4 days we stayed there) is a plus. Our guide Gus and tracker Tony were simply fantastic. Experts in their field leading to sightings of Big 6 + more and incredibly friendly too. It was a pleasure spending our time in the company of such impressive people. During morning drives there is a coffee & snack stop and in the afternoon there are sundowners with snacks. Gus and Tony always took us to incredibly scenic locations to enjoy these treats. We cannot stop rewatching the videos we made and hopefully experience this live again soon. The lodge itself is very stylish and in a stunning location next to Sabie river. Just lounging by the beautiful pool in between game drives is bliss with antilopes grazing nearby and making the whole experience serene beyond words. There is a little gym, a creative gallery and a boutique on-site. The food is mostly very good. Very good snacks are available prior to each game drive in the lounge, breakfast is delicious, for lunch & dinner there are 3 options to choose from followed by a sweet dessert or fruit. The wine and bubbly in the all-inclusive package was ok, but I think there would be better options in the same price class in a country like South Africa. The spa therapists were great. We went for a deep tissue massage, which was heavenly. Also the great Africology products are available in rooms and are sold in the spa. Finally, our butler Elliott was beyond attentive. Once he knew our preferences, he would pro-actively spoil us for example by already heading our way with our favorite drinks for lunch and dinner. Also once he saw how I prepare my morning muesli (with all bran and almond milk) he went on to prepare it for me exactly as I like it. I never felt so breakfast pampered before! A clear COVID protocol was in place incl. daily measures of temperatures, wearing mask in public areas, mini breakfast buffet brought to each table etc.

Lions Sands River Lodge was the second place we stayed. The first was amazing so it had a lot to live up to.... and it did. Cleanliness - off the chart. We never had to ask for anything because it was all there for us. We had the two room suite with the plunge pool and, let me just tell you, by the end of our stay they almost had to come physically remove me. The came to clean twice a day while you were on game drive so the rooms were always immaculate. The spa was awesome. We only had pedicures and facials but they pampered up much more than that. It was quiet and serene and very reasonably priced. The food was always amazing. And I felt like I was ALWAYS eating. Snacks on morning game drive, then breakfast, then lunch then snacks on afternoon game drive and then dinner. This is not a complaint. I love to eat and even the snacks were top notch. You get your own personal Butler (ours was David and there will never be anyone better than David <3 ) and they bring you room service if you want and they are your waiter for all meals. He made sure we never went hungry. There is plenty to drink too and they will go above and beyond to make sure you have what you want. Hot tip: I had them bring a bottle of Amarula to the morning drives to spike my coffee with. :) The game drives..... holy cow. Fun, beautiful, interesting, amazing, informative... you pick. But most of all they were FUN!! Gus and Noel were our Guide and Tracker and those two became instant friends. Forget the fact that they know almost everything about every plant, insect, animal in the South African bush but Noel can spot a lion track or the head of an ostrich sticking up out of tall grass from 1 million miles away. He found almost all of the animals for us (I say almost because I really wanted to see a porcupine but I think those are pretty rare) and I got some great shots to print out for my walls at home. We went at the end of August - beginning of September and I honestly think that was the best time to go. It was chilly on the morning drive (I layered up with a jacket and scarf. Plus they bring blankets you can use during the drive.) but by the time you get back to the lodge for breakfast you were down to tank and pants. By the time you were done with breakfast it was HOT and you were ready to lay by the pool until lunch/afternoon drive. Afternoon drive started off hot but chilled up enough by the end to need to put your jacket back on. I say all of this because we didn't know what to pack and ended up packing a bunch of clothes we didn't wear. We went right from the drives to meals so we never wore the dressier clothes we brought thinking we'd clean up for dinner. In case that helps anyone... Anyway 1 bragillion stars. We stayed at Lion Sands River Lodge in February. Overview: 6 or less pax per vehicle. Vehicles have ports so you can charge your phones. Guide and tracker were great and did an excellent job of finding lions for us and getting us as good of sightings as could be expected with the heavy rains in the area. Platforms are used to enter and exit the vehicle. There is a hide with a proper restroom facility while out on drive. Great morning stops: drink and snack choices in abundance. 2 pools, 1 stunning regular lap pool and 1 at the spa. Staff was extremely welcoming and friendly, from check in, to housekeeping, service at meals and especially at the pool, we can’t say anything bad about the staff. Great group of people. Excellent gym that we actually used. Rooms were modern and comfortable but that’s about all. To be fair, we stayed in the smallest room they offer so I can’t say how the views or rooms are if you choose a more expensive one. The smallest rooms sit very closely side by side and have a tiny deck platform. That’s fine since you are not bound to your room all day and there are plenty of nice places to go (like the stunning pool) but it's worth noting. Overall, it was a good lodge and we enjoyed our stay.
